TL;DR · WeSearch summary

Japanese pop idols have become a major source of slang among the country's Generation Z, with many new expressions originating from idol lyrics, social media posts, and fan interactions. Linguists have documented how these terms spread rapidly through online platforms and become part of everyday conversation among young people. The trend highlights the growing influence of entertainment culture on language evolution in Japan.
